Understanding Chemical Inhibitors and Cleansers
Chemical Inhibitors are specially formulated chemicals designed to prevent corrosion and limescale buildup within the central heating system. These issues can significantly impact the system’s efficiency and durability. Corrosion can lead to rusting of the internal components, while limescale buildup, especially in challenging water areas, can obstruct water flow and reduce heat transfer efficiency.
System Cleansers, on the other hand, are used to remove existing sludge, debris, and scale from the system. Over time, sludge—a mixture of rust, dirt, and scale—can accumulate in radiators and pipes, causing blockages and reducing the system’s efficiency. Cleansers are beneficial before installing new components or after significant system use, ensuring the system is free of any impurities that could impair its function.
How Do These Chemicals Protect Your Boiler?
The boiler is the heart of any central heating system. It heats water through radiators and underfloor heating systems. Therefore, protecting the boiler from damage is crucial for the overall health of your heating system.
Preventing Corrosion: Boilers comprise various metal components, including steel, copper, and aluminium. These metals can corrode without proper protection, leading to leaks and system failures. Chemical inhibitors form a protective layer on the metal surfaces inside the boiler and throughout the system, preventing oxygen from causing rust.
Inhibiting Limescale Buildup: Limescale can quickly build up on the heating elements and inside the boiler’s heat exchanger in areas with hard water. This buildup acts as an insulator, reducing the efficiency of the heat transfer process. Your boiler has to work harder to heat the water, increasing energy consumption and wear on the system. Limescale inhibitors prevent these deposits from forming, ensuring optimal boiler performance.
Removing Sludge and Debris: Over time, rust particles and other debris can accumulate in the boiler and the heating system. This sludge can block pipes, reduce water flow, and cause uneven heating in your home. System cleansers are designed to break down and remove these deposits, ensuring that water can circulate freely and the boiler operates efficiently.
Extending Boiler Life: Chemical inhibitors and cleansers help extend the life of your boiler by preventing corrosion and scale buildup and keeping the system clean. A well-maintained boiler is less likely to suffer from breakdowns and will last longer, saving you money on repairs and replacements.
Best Practices for Using Inhibitors and Cleansers
Regular Maintenance: Incorporate chemical inhibitors and cleansers into your regular heating system maintenance. Check the inhibitor levels annually and top them up if necessary.
System Flushing: When using a system cleanser, following the manufacturer’s instructions is crucial. Typically, the cleanser is added to the system and left to circulate for a specified period before being flushed out. This process should be followed by adding an inhibitor to protect the clean system.
Professional Servicing: While homeowners can do some maintenance, having a professional service your central heating system annually is advisable. They can perform a thorough check, including testing water quality, assessing inhibitor levels, and ensuring no hidden issues.
